MEXICANS´ TRUCKS DEBATE * USA = Problems of Assimilation

USA -laglux.blogspot.com, by Lawrance George Lux -May 21, 2007: -- ... Mexican Trucks were prohibited in the 1970s more from inability to get through Customs, rather than through Government edict... Some 23% of Mexican Trucks were found to be carrying illegal Substances, approximately 34% of Mexican Trucks were found to have insufficient Braking systems, and about 15% of Mexican Truckers did not even possess Mexican Trucking licenses... Today, some 85,000 Trucks cross at Border Stations daily; Most delivering loads to Customers residing within 175 miles of the Border, because of their reluctance to do business in the English language... NAFTA is not as easy to implement as One might imagine... (Photo: Look the plates)
